Artists and scientists in the Art+Science+Action cohort developed six interactive projects using the Guidelines for Art and Science Partnerships, to engage communities in exploring local environmental and social issues— from space junk to cultural and biological diversity. The projects featured in this exhibition were created in partnership with local communities, the CU Boulder Office for Outreach and Engagement and Boulder County Arts Alliance.

During the first year of this cohort-based program, CU Boulder researchers, artists and arts organization leaders worked together to define important questions for the Boulder area and created projects that engage heart and mind to catalyze community action.The projects focus on honoring science and art as co-equal realms of thought and re-establish relationships with the places and communities in which we live.
